<p><P>PROBLEM TO BE SOLVED: To suppress conditions in which a calculated learned value becomes improper as a value corresponding to a stationary displacement between a catalyst floor temperature and a target floor temperature, and the supplied amount of the unburned fuel components for the learned value is excessively is excessively corrected. <P>SOLUTION: When the target floor temperature Tt of a catalyst is increased more than before during the temperature raising control, the averaged value of the added amount of fuel from an addition valve 46 per unit time is increased so that the averaged value Tave of catalyst floor temperatures can follow up the target floor temperature Tt. However, a temperature differenceΔT between the averaged value Tave of the catalyst floor temperatures and the target floor temperature Tt is temporarily increased based on the heat capacity of the catalyst. If a learned value K is calculated based on a ratio Tt/Tave, the calculated learned value K becomes improper as a value corresponding to the stationary displacement between the averaged value Tave of the catalyst floor temperature and the target floor temperature Tt. However, the learning of the learned value K is prohibited in a period between the time when the target floor temperature Tt is increased more than before and the time when the catalyst floor temperature T is stabilized. <P>COPYRIGHT: (C)2007,JPO&INPIT</p> |
